Wormholes
One popular theory for time travel involves the use of wormholes. Wormholes are theoretical passages through spacetime that could create shortcuts for long journeys across the universe. By manipulating the endpoints of a wormhole, it is theorized that one could potentially travel not only across vast distances but also back and forth in time.

Time Machines
Another common idea in time travel is the concept of a time machine. While time machines are often associated with science fiction, some theories suggest that it might be possible to build a device capable of manipulating spacetime to travel through time. Theoretical physicists have proposed various designs for time machines, although the practicality and feasibility of such devices remain uncertain.

Quantum Entanglement
Quantum entanglement is another phenomenon that has been proposed as a potential mechanism for time travel. This quantum phenomenon involves a strong correlation between particles, regardless of the distance separating them. Some scientists have theorized that manipulating quantum entanglement could potentially allow for information to be transmitted across time, opening up the possibility of time travel.
